Across TCGA patient cohorts, RAVER1 RNA expression is significantly associated with the protein abundance of many other proteins, with 13,694 significant associations in total. GBM shows the largest number of these associations.

The most reproducible RAVER1-associated proteins across cancer lineages are CDC37, DNMT1, and UBAP2L_S609. Each is linked with RAVER1 in more than 4 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both RAVER1-to-partner and partner-to-RAVER1 results are reported.

Each partner links to its own Q-omics profile. The scatter plot shows the strongest example, RAVER1 versus CDC37 in BRCA, with a Pearson correlation of 0.35.
